Telford Shopping Centre is an indoor shopping complex which covers an area of fifty acres. It is the largest shopping area which was built in 1973 and has more than one hundred and seventy five stores.
The Telford International Centre, which is a major conference venue, is also situated near the shopping centre.
Buildwas Abbey in Telford is another tourist attraction. This is an ancient Christian site situated in the south west of Telford and built in the year 1135.
Wenlock Pottery is a working pottery shop where one can enjoy several activities like designing and decorating your own pottery as well as visiting the Ceramic Café.
Shallow Hayes is a two acre garden which has more than three thousand varieties of various plants including National collections of Russell Lupin Hybrids and Hamamelis.
The Ironbridge Gorge was built in 1779 and the area is a UNESCO World Heritage Site today.
